Edelman's Health team is seeking a Temporary Senior Vice President, Health to provide senior-level leadership across client relationships, strategic communications, and integrated account teams during a defined engagement.
This temporary role will provide strategic leadership across key client accounts, serving as a trusted advisor while partnering closely with internal teams to ensure seamless execution and continuity. Success in this role requires someone who can quickly build relationships, navigate complex business challenges, provide thoughtful counsel, and maintain momentum across multiple workstreams in a fast-paced environment.
Responsibilities- Think strategically across a variety of platforms, channels, and audiences to deliver integrated communications solutions.
- Consistently identify the business challenges clients are looking to solve and ensure those objectives are clearly understood by the team.
- Develop and maintain a deep understanding of clients' businesses, priorities, competitive landscapes, and communications opportunities.
- Stay informed on healthcare industry trends, market dynamics, and emerging communications approaches, leveraging internal and external resources to strengthen team expertise.
- Anticipate client needs, proactively identifying potential challenges and opportunities while providing strategic recommendations.
- Build trusted client relationships through empathy, sound judgment, and thoughtful counsel.
- Balance client objectives with Edelman's business priorities while fostering collaborative, productive partnerships.
- Deliver integrated communications strategies rooted in insights and aligned to measurable business outcomes.
- Establish meaningful success metrics, monitor program performance, and communicate results against agreed-upon business and communications goals.
- Lead cross-functional teams to deliver exceptional client service and high-quality work in a fast-paced environment.
- At least 10 years of relevant experience in communications marketing and/or related fields, including public relations, research, advertising, management consulting, media, or publishing.
- Bachelor's degree in Communications, Public Relations, Journalism, Marketing, or a related field from an accredited college or university.
- Demonstrated experience leading integrated communications programs for healthcare, pharmaceutical, biotechnology, or life sciences clients.
- Proven ability to provide strategic counsel and manage senior-level client relationships.
- Experience leading cross-functional teams and overseeing multiple complex client engagements in a fast-paced environment.
- Deep understanding of the healthcare industry, including biotechnology, pharmaceuticals, rare diseases, regulatory communications, product milestones, and value and pricing communications.
- Experience developing integrated campaigns spanning earned media, digital, creative, social, and content.
- Exceptional communication skills, including active listening, executive-level presentation, negotiation, and client counseling.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to navigate ambiguity and competing priorities.
- High emotional intelligence, sound judgment, and the ability to build trust quickly with clients and colleagues.
- Forward-thinking mindset with a passion for collaboration, innovation, and continuous learning.
- Ability to adapt quickly and make an immediate impact in a temporary leadership role.

What We Do
Edelman is a global communications firm that partners with businesses and organizations to evolve, promote and protect their brands and reputations. Our 6,000 people in more than 60 offices deliver communications strategies that give our clients the confidence to lead, act with certainty and earn the lasting trust of their stakeholders. We develop powerful ideas and tell magnetic stories that move at the speed of news, make an immediate impact, transform culture and spark movements. Since our founding in 1952 by Dan Edelman, we have remained an independent, family-run company. We use our profits to strengthen our business, provide our employees with opportunities to grow, advance our industry, and serve as a responsible citizen of the world. Every day, we strive to live and work by a long-held set of core values: the pursuit of excellence, the freedom to be curious, the courage to do the right thing, and a commitment to improving society.
